کد مقاله کد نشریه سال انتشار مقاله انگلیسی نسخه تمام متن
6874365 1441159 2018 42 صفحه PDF دانلود رایگان
عنوان انگلیسی مقاله ISI
Fast multi-resource allocation with patterns in large scale cloud data center
ترجمه فارسی عنوان
تخصیص سریع چند منبع با الگوها در مرکز داده های ابری بزرگ
کلمات کلیدی
تخصیص منابع، پردازش ابری، منابع چندگانه، قرار دادن ماشین مجازی تصمیم گیری آنلاین،
ترجمه چکیده
چگونگی دستیابی به تخصیص منابع سریع و کارآمد، یک مشکل مهم بهینه سازی مدیریت منابع در مرکز داده ابر است. از یک طرف، به منظور اطمینان از تجربه کاربر از درخواست منابع، سیستم باید برای تخصیص منابع سریع به درخواست های منابع پردازش به موقع دست یابد. از سوی دیگر، برای اطمینان از کارایی تخصیص منابع، چگونگی تخصیص درخواست چند بعدی منابع به سرورها باید بهینه سازی شود، به طوری که استفاده از منابع سرور می تواند بهبود یابد. با این حال، اکثر رویکردهای موجود بر روی پیدا کردن نقشه برداری هر درخواست منابع خاص به هر سرور خاص تمرکز می کنند. این باعث پیچیدگی مشکل تخصیص منابع با اندازه مرکز داده می شود. بنابراین، این روش ها نمی توانند تخصیص منابع سریع و کارآمد را برای مرکز داده بزرگ در مقیاس به دست آورند. برای حل این مشکل، ما پیشنهاد می کنیم که براساس یافته های زیر یک الگوی مبتنی بر الگوی مبتنی بر منابع ارائه شود. در یک محیط ابر واقعی در جهان، درخواست منابع به طور معمول به انواع محدود طبقه بندی می شود. بنابراین، مکانیزم ابتدا از این ویژگی برای تولید اطلاعات الگوی استفاده می کند، که نشان می دهد کدام نوع درخواست های منبع مناسب برای اختصاص دادن با یکدیگر به یک سرور است. سپس، مکانیزم اطلاعات الگوی را به عنوان راهنمایی برای تصمیم گیری تخصیص منابع سریع و به طور کامل از منابع چند بعدی سرور استفاده می کند. آزمایش های شبیه سازی بر اساس ردیابی واقعی و مصنوعی نشان داده اند که مکانیزم ما به طور قابل توجهی بهبود بهره وری منابع سیستم را کاهش می دهد و تعداد کلی سرور های مورد استفاده را کاهش می دهد.
موضوعات مرتبط
مهندسی و علوم پایه مهندسی کامپیوتر نظریه محاسباتی و ریاضیات
چکیده انگلیسی
How to achieve fast and efficient resource allocation is an important optimization problem of resource management in cloud data center. On one hand, in order to ensure the user experience of resource requesting, the system has to achieve fast resource allocation to timely process resource requests; on the other hand, in order to ensure the efficiency of resource allocation, how to allocate multi-dimensional resource requests to servers needs to be optimized, such that server's resource utilization can be improved. However, most of existing approaches focus on finding out the mapping of each specific resource request to each specific server. This makes the complexity of resource allocation problem increases with the size of data center. Thus, these approaches cannot achieve fast and efficient resource allocation for large-scale data center. To address this problem, we propose a pattern based resource allocation mechanism based on the following findings. In a real-world cloud environment, the resource requests are usually classified into limited types. Thus, the mechanism first utilizes this feature to generate pattern information, which indicates which types of resource requests are suitable to be allocated together to a server. Then, the mechanism uses the pattern information as guidelines to make fast resource allocation decision and fully utilize server's multidimensional resources. Simulation experiments based on real and synthetic traces have shown that our mechanism significantly improves system's resource utilization and reduces the overall number of used servers.
ناشر
Database: Elsevier - ScienceDirect (ساینس دایرکت)
Journal: Journal of Computational Science - Volume 26, May 2018, Pages 389-401
نویسندگان
, , , , ,